From Apple to Zynga: Eight tales of missing the investment trigger

VentureBeat: We all have regrets, but they don’t typically involve blowing billions of dollars. Not so for Nolan Bushnell (pictured above), the founder of Chuck E Cheese’s and Atari. Sorry, Nolan: Turning down a chance to own one third of Apple was not your finest moment. (Culture, Industry)
